Literacy levels among young people, adjusted gender parity index in Senegal
Senegal: Literacy levels among young people, adjusted gender parity index was 0.95 index in 2023. ▲ Rising
Literacy levels among young people, adjusted gender parity index in Senegal, 1988–2023
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ics (2026) – with minor processing by Our World in Data. Measured in index.
Analysis
The most recent figure for literacy levels among young people, adjusted gender parity index in Senegal is 0.95 index, measured in 2023.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 17.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, literacy levels among young people, adjusted gender parity index in Senegal peaked at 0.99 index in 2018 and was at its lowest, 0.57 index, in 1988.
That places Senegal 76th out of 96 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 14 years of available data.

About this data
An adjusted gender parity index of 1 indicates equal basic literacy rates among young men and women aged 15–24. Values below 1 favor young men, and above 1 favor young women.
